Hardware Implementation «One of Three» Logic in Spacecrafts Onboard Digital Computing Systems with the Adaptive Majority Reservation Schemes
L.V. Savkin

In article possibility of implementation «one of three» logic in onboard digital computing systems with the adaptive majority reservation schemes which are a part of spacecrafts onboard control complexes is considered. The present possibility is offered to be realized in the hardware way on the basis of earlier offered spacecraft onboard control complex reconfi gurable functional monitoring and diagnostics system. In the fi rst part of article the short review of most widespread majority reservation
of modern spacecrafts onboard digital computing systems is this. On the basis of classical triple reservation scheme with the one majority device and the three-layer majority reservation scheme examples leading «one of three» logic problem of implementation are shown. The main creation features and the functioning principles of the adaptive majority device capable are considered is the most effective in comparison with two previous schemes to solve a «one of three» logic problem. In the second part of article creation adaptive majority device as a part of functional monitoring and diagnostics system computing reconfi gurable duplicating fi eld area is offered. As the main method computing channels independent monitoring and testing is offered to use a Boolean derivatives method. It is offered to realize generation of inverse control functions input values and intermediate parameters in the functional monitoring and diagnostics system reconfi gurable test channels fi eld is a part. The expressions for identifi cation computing channels single-digit failure of on change Boolean derivatives values are received. It is shown that the «one of three» logic hardware implementation with simultaneous application computing channels tests with the Boolean derivative method of a is convenient in view direct access possibility to sets break points each of three independent computing channels due to use built-in monitoring scheme.
Keywords: onboard digital computing system; redundancy; reservation; hardware; adaptive majority device; reconfi guration; «one of three» logic; control; diagnostics.
